1 |
# $Id$ |
2 |
|
3 |
# no default implicit rules |
4 |
.SUFFIX: |
5 |
|
6 |
.PHONY: all clean install |
7 |
|
8 |
MODULES := escript esysUtils finley tools |
9 |
|
10 |
RECURSIVE_TARGETS := all-recursive clean-recursive install-recursive |
11 |
|
12 |
all: all-recursive |
13 |
|
14 |
clean: clean-recursive |
15 |
|
16 |
install: install-recursive |
17 |
|
18 |
${RECURSIVE_TARGETS}: |
19 |
@TARGET=`echo $@ | sed s/-recursive//`; \ |
20 |
for MODULE in ${MODULES}; do \ |
21 |
pwd; \ |
22 |
${MAKE} ${MAKEFLAGS} -C $${MODULE} $${TARGET}; \ |
23 |
done |
24 |
|
25 |
# $Log$ |
26 |
# Revision 1.1 2004/10/26 06:53:54 jgs |
27 |
# Initial revision |
28 |
# |
29 |
# Revision 1.1 2004/09/23 00:13:29 jgs |
30 |
# rewrote mk, new Makefile->esys.mk regime |
31 |
# |
32 |
# Revision 1.2 2004/07/19 01:12:01 johng |
33 |
# Added new functions to Data (such as Lsup). |
34 |
# |
35 |
# Revision 1.1.1.1 2004/06/24 04:00:38 johng |
36 |
# Initial version of eys using boost-python. |
37 |
# |